Woodlands Speaks
Woodlands Speaks has been established to deliver initiatives to improve the well being of the residents of Woodlands village near Doncaster. This includes delivering the Big Local Programme aimed at improving the environment, making it safer, providing facilities and support to young people and helping people into employment and training.

As filed with the Charity Commission for England and Wales. Most recent filing covers the financial year ending 2025.
| Financial Year | Income | Expenditure | Charitable Spending | Net Assets | Reserves | Staff |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2025 | £115,160 | £76,292 | 0 / 20 | |||
| 2024 | £83,215 | £131,399 | 0 / 10 | |||
| 2023 | £104,091 | £88,566 | 0 / 16 | |||
| 2022 | £179,591 | £125,160 | 0 / 8 | |||
| 2021 | £184,116 | £141,741 | 0 / 3 |
Staff column shows: Employees / Volunteers

When was Woodlands Speaks registered as a charity?
Woodlands Speaks was registered with the Charity Commission for England and Wales on 16 December 2014 as charity number 1159638. It has been registered for 12 years.
